"Mr President, ladies and gentlemen, it seems to me that the debate is being held within the wrong frame of reference. The debate is not about having more Europe or less Europe. Current events force us to think about a completely different Europe: participatory, united, regional. A century ago, a certain Luigi Sturzo, exiled in England and writing in the English newspapers, was more modern in his thinking than this House, which refuses to consider Europe’s problems from the point of view of territories and regions, which is to say the productive, hard-working world which is the reality for our people. Today, I would like to represent the people of the industrial triangle of agricultural production of Mantua, Ferrara and Modena, where a major seismic event has caused serious problems for one of the most important productive centres in Europe. However, aside from a few visits by Mr Tajani and Mr Barroso, which I concede are important and which I must acknowledge, there has been no debate on practical issues. There is no central intervention on the ground that responds to the expectations of these communities. This Europe thinks in a Brussels way, like our centralist states!"@en1
